Collaborating Across Borders VIIIMay 15, 2023 09:00 AM - May 18, 2023 12:00 AMVirtual Collaborating Across Borders (CAB) is the premier North American conference focused on interprofessional education and collaborative healthcare. The CAB Conference was first launched in 2007 as a venue where educators, clinicians, researchers, policy makers, patients/family partners and students from both sides of the Canada-US border could engage in rich productive dialogue. The conference has expanded to a global audience in the last 15 years. The eighth Collaborating Across Borders (CAB VIII) conference will be held virtually from May 15–18, 2023. CABVIII is hosted by the University of Toronto’s Centre for Advancing Collaborative Healthcare and Education (CACHE) in collaboration with the Canadian Interprofessional Health Collaborative (CIHC) and the American Interprofessional Health Collaborative (AIHC). The theme of the conference is Hope and Trust in Health and Social Care. CAB VIII continues the tradition of focusing on advances in interprofessional practice and education, research and innovation, and policy, systems and leadership with a newly added francophone stream. Is Imposter Syndrome Really That Bad? Reframing Imposter Syndrome into 'Competent Humility'Jun 29, 2023 11:00 AM - 12:00 PMVirtual Imposter syndrome was identified in 1978 by Dr. Pauline Rose Clance and Dr. Suzanne Imes as “Intellectual Phoniness”. Often associated with high performing leaders, it has been highlighted to be more common in women (“Lean In” By Sheryl Sandberg). Recently, there has been increasing conversations led by business leaders and organizational psychologists such as Adam Grant (”Think Again”) that suggest reframing the imposter syndrome to be a motivating leadership development skill. Dr. Grant refers to this reframing as the establishment of “competent humility.” Learn more or register |
